We know that diatom mud is made of diatomite It is a new type of functional environmental protection wall material refined by various processes and natural materials As a functional environmental protection wall material, diatom mud has the following functions: natural environmental protection, formaldehyde decomposition, air purification, respiration and humidity regulation, negative ion release, sound absorption and noise reduction, fire prevention and flame retardant, heat preservation and insulation, wall self-cleaning, etc Diatomite contains diatom minerals, which are soft and porous, with special crystal structure The diameter of micropores is about 2-20 nm, the specific surface area is up to 65 ㎡ / g, and the number of micropores per unit area is 5000-6000 times more than that of activated carbon, so it has very strong physical adsorption and ion exchange performance Activated carbon is a kind of multi pore carbonized substance Due to the irregular hexagon structure, its polyhedral and high surface area characteristics are determined The specific surface of each gram of activated carbon is equivalent to 1000 square meters It has abundant pore structure and good adsorption characteristics Its adsorption is formed by physical and chemical adsorption force, and its appearance is black The difference between diatom mud and activated carbon: 1 Decoration: the porous crystal microporous structure of diatom mud has strong adsorption capacity, which can absorb the harmful gases such as formaldehyde, benzene, radon and ammonia in the air Just like activated carbon, only the activated carbon is black, non reductive, and the adsorption capacity is far lower than diatom mud Therefore, as a home decoration, activated carbon There are great limitations 2 Continuous adsorption: we know that the adsorption of activated carbon is saturated When the harmful gas reaches a certain concentration, it will be full Not only can it no longer be adsorbed, but when the concentration of harmful gas in the air decreases, it will "exhale" harmful gas Diatom mud uses the nano molecular sieve adsorption structure of diatom itself to "inhale" harmful gases, and then uses the "photosynthesis like" principle of photocatalyst to decompose harmful substances such as formaldehyde and benzene into water and carbon dioxide to "exhale", realizing the functions of purifying indoor air, etc Home of coatings focuses on the news and information of coatings, diatom mud, paint coatings, coating process, fire retardant coatings and coatings, paint coatings, coating process, decoration knowledge and decoration effect map of fire retardant coatings,
